Home Web Front-end JS Tutorial The positive impact of bubbling events on building interpersonal relationships

The positive impact of bubbling events on building interpersonal relationships

Jan 13, 2024 am 08:41 AM
bubbling event interpersonal relationships positive effects

The positive impact of bubbling events on building interpersonal relationships

The positive effect of bubbling events on the establishment of interpersonal relationships requires specific code examples

Interpersonal relationships are an unavoidable part of our daily lives, and they directly affect us personal growth and teamwork skills. And bubbling events can be seen as a positive way to build relationships. This article explores the positive effects of bubbling events on relationships and provides some concrete code examples to illustrate.

First of all, bubbling events can promote interaction and communication between people. In a team or social setting, people may have a variety of opinions and ideas. Through bubbling events, everyone has the opportunity to share their opinions and listen to others' perspectives, thus promoting interaction and communication. Such interactions help enhance understanding and trust between people and establish positive interpersonal relationships.

The following is a simple code example that shows the implementation process of bubbling events:

// 定义冒泡事件的处理函数
function handleBubbleEvent(event) {
  // 获取事件中的相关信息
  const target = event.target;
  const message = target.innerHTML;

  // 在控制台上打印出消息
  console.log(`收到来自 ${target.id} 的消息:${message}`);
}

// 获取所有参与冒泡事件的元素
const elements = document.getElementsByClassName('bubble-element');

// 为每个元素绑定冒泡事件的处理函数
Array.from(elements).forEach(element => {
  element.addEventListener('click', handleBubbleEvent);
});
Copy after login

In the above code, we add a click event to each element participating in the bubbling event The listener triggers the event handler when an element is clicked. The handler function gets the target element of the event and the information in it, and prints the corresponding message on the console.

In addition to promoting interaction and communication, bubbling events can also help build teamwork and collaboration capabilities. Through bubbling events, team members can participate in discussions and decisions together, share their expertise and experience, and achieve better collaboration results. Such cooperation can also enhance the cohesion and sense of belonging of the team, and improve the efficiency and quality of the overall work.

The following is another code example that shows the application of bubbling events in collaboration:

// 定义冒泡事件的处理函数
function handleBubbleEvent(event) {
  // 获取事件中的相关信息
  const target = event.target;
  const action = target.dataset.action;

  // 根据不同的操作执行相应的逻辑
  switch (action) {
    case 'add':
      console.log(`执行添加操作。`);
      // 执行添加逻辑
      break;
    case 'edit':
      console.log(`执行编辑操作。`);
      // 执行编辑逻辑
      break;
    case 'delete':
      console.log(`执行删除操作。`);
      // 执行删除逻辑
      break;
    default:
      console.log(`未知的操作。`);
  }
}

// 获取所有参与冒泡事件的元素
const elements = document.getElementsByClassName('bubble-element');

// 为每个元素绑定冒泡事件的处理函数
Array.from(elements).forEach(element => {
  element.addEventListener('click', handleBubbleEvent);
});
Copy after login

In the above code, we use the data attribute (data attribute) to identify different operations. The processing function will execute corresponding logic according to different operations and print out the corresponding operation information on the console.

To sum up, bubbling events have a positive effect on the establishment of interpersonal relationships. By promoting interaction and communication, as well as aiding teamwork and collaboration, bubbling events can increase understanding and trust between people and promote the development of good relationships. In daily life and work, we can make full use of bubbling events to improve the quality and effect of interpersonal relationships.

The above is the detailed content of The positive impact of bubbling events on building interpersonal relationships. For more information, please follow other related articles on the PHP Chinese website!

Statement of this Website
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n

Hot AI Tools

Undresser.AI Undress

Undresser.AI Undress

AI-powered app for creating realistic nude photos

AI Clothes Remover

AI Clothes Remover

Online AI tool for removing clothes from photos.

Undress AI Tool

Undress AI Tool

Undress images for free

Clothoff.io

Clothoff.io

AI clothes remover

Video Face Swap

Video Face Swap

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Tools

Notepad++7.3.1

Notepad++7.3.1

Easy-to-use and free code editor

SublimeText3 Chinese version

SublimeText3 Chinese version

Chinese version, very easy to use

Zend Studio 13.0.1

Zend Studio 13.0.1

Powerful PHP integrated development environment

Dreamweaver CS6

Dreamweaver CS6

Visual web development tools

SublimeText3 Mac version

SublimeText3 Mac version

God-level code editing software (SublimeText3)

What are the common ways to prevent bubbling events? What are the common ways to prevent bubbling events? Feb 19, 2024 pm 10:25 PM

What are the commonly used commands to prevent bubbling events? In web development, we often encounter situations where we need to handle event bubbling. When an event is triggered on an element, such as a click event, its parent element will also trigger the same event. This behavior of event delivery is called event bubbling. Sometimes, we want to prevent an event from bubbling up, so that the event only fires on the current element, and prevents it from being passed to superior elements. To achieve this, we can use some common directives that prevent bubbling events. event.stopPropa

What events cannot bubble up? What events cannot bubble up? Nov 20, 2023 pm 03:00 PM

The events that cannot bubble are: 1. focus event; 2. blur event; 3. scroll event; 4. mouseenter and mouseleave events; 5. mouseover and mouseout events; 6. mousemove event; 7. keypress event; 8. beforeunload event ; 9. DOMContentLoaded event; 10. cut, copy and paste events, etc.

No support for bubbling events: limitations and scope No support for bubbling events: limitations and scope Jan 13, 2024 pm 12:51 PM

Bubbling event (BubblingEvent) refers to an event delivery method that is triggered step by step from child elements to parent elements in the DOM tree. In most cases, bubbling events are very flexible and scalable, but there are some special cases where events do not support bubbling. 1. Which events do not support bubbling? Although most events support bubbling, there are some events that do not support bubbling. The following are some common events that do not support bubbling: focus and blur events load and unloa

What are the instructions to prevent bubbling events? What are the instructions to prevent bubbling events? Nov 21, 2023 pm 04:14 PM

Instructions to prevent bubbling events include stopPropagation(), cancelBubble attribute, event.stopPropagation(), event.cancelBubble attribute, event.stopImmediatePropagation(), etc. Detailed introduction: 1. stopPropagation() is one of the most commonly used instructions, used to stop the propagation of events. When an event is triggered, calling this method can prevent the event from continuing, etc.

What is the meaning of bubbling events What is the meaning of bubbling events Feb 19, 2024 am 11:53 AM

Bubbling events mean that in web development, when an event is triggered on an element, the event will propagate to upper elements until it reaches the document root element. This propagation method is like a bubble gradually rising from the bottom, so it is called a bubbling event. In actual development, knowing and understanding how bubbling events work is very important to handle events correctly. The following will introduce the concept and usage of bubbling events in detail through specific code examples. First, we create a simple HTML page with a parent element and three children

How to effectively prevent bubbling events? Command analysis! How to effectively prevent bubbling events? Command analysis! Feb 23, 2024 am 11:33 AM

How to effectively prevent bubbling events? Command analysis! A bubbling event means that an object triggers an event during program execution, and the event will bubble up and pass to the parent element of the object until it is processed or reaches the top level of the document. Bubbling events may cause unnecessary code execution or page operations, affecting user experience. Therefore, we need to take some measures to effectively prevent the spread of bubbling events. Here are some instructions that can be used to stop the propagation of bubbling events: Use event.stopPropagation

Master the importance of bubbling events and enhance personal social skills Master the importance of bubbling events and enhance personal social skills Jan 13, 2024 pm 02:22 PM

To understand the role of bubbling events and improve personal social skills, specific code examples are required. Introduction: In today's era of developed social media, personal social skills are becoming more and more important. The improvement of social skills is not only for making friends, but also for communicating with others, adapting to society and achieving personal development. However, many people often feel overwhelmed when facing strangers or in public situations, and do not know how to establish connections with people. This article will introduce the role of bubbling events in detail and provide specific code examples to help readers learn and master social skills and improve personal social skills.

Master the common event bubbling mechanism in JavaScript Master the common event bubbling mechanism in JavaScript Feb 19, 2024 pm 04:43 PM

Common bubbling events in JavaScript: To master the bubbling characteristics of common events, specific code examples are required. Introduction: In JavaScript, event bubbling means that the event will start from the element with the deepest nesting level and propagate to the outer element until it propagates to The outermost parent element. Understanding and mastering common bubbling events can help us better handle user interaction and event handling. This article will introduce some common bubbling events and provide specific code examples to help readers better understand. 1. Click event (click

See all articles